Promethazine Syrup by Wockhardt: Uses and Side Effects
Wockhardt Promethazine Syrup is a medication used to alleviate symptoms of allergies. It works by preventing the action of histamine, a substance that causes allergic reactions.
- Frequent uses for Wockhardt Promethazine Syrup include:
- Treating seasonal allergies
- Relieving skin irritation
- Controlling symptoms of vomiting
While generally safe, Wockhardt Promethazine Syrup can cause possible side effects. These may include:
- Sleepiness
- Oral dryness
- Diminished eyesight
It is important to consult with a healthcare professional before taking Wockhardt Promethazine Syrup, especially if you have any underlying medical conditions. Do not exceed the recommended amount and avoid driving or operating machinery if you experience drowsiness.
